I did have pull out the ENB Light mod as it seemed to break a number of precombines and turn a lot of lights purple, e.g., the street lights in Concord. Probably just conflicts with location-editing mods like Sim Settlements 2. Since the author and the mod are both deleted, I can't really tell what I might be missing. Seems OK without it.
